Podiatry
What is Podiatry?
Podiatry, also known as chiropody, is health profession that deals with the prevention, diagnosis, treatment and rehabilitation of medical and surgical conditions, that occur in your feet and lower legs.
Who can be treated with Podiatry?
Podiatrists treat problems in your musculoskeletal system arising from your foot and lower leg. This includes people with conditions such as:
- Biomechanical problems (the position of your feet and lower legs)
- Common sporting injuries such as plantar fasciitis, Achilles tendonitis, stress fractures, ankle sprains and shin or knee pain
- Bone and joint disorders such as arthritis
- Soft-tissue and muscular problems
- Neurological and circulatory diseases ( e.g. diabetes ) of the feet and lower legs
- Skin and nail disorders
- Corns, calluses and in growing toenails
How can Podiatry benefit you?
Podiatry treatment can help alleviate a wide range of painful conditions, which can affect your feet, ankles, lower legs, knees, and even your hips and lower back.
To do this, the Podiatry treatment you receive may include:
- Shoe padding
- Strapping
- Exercises
- Correct shoe advice and/or
- Orthotics, which are specialist foot supports that improve or correct the position of your feet
